Reset the Printing System:

I had the same issue with my Epson Eco Tank Printers - Reseting the Printing System fixed it, as the drivers were installed in an instant. Important: Always get the drivers from the manufacturer, as getting the elsewhere may result in malware or spyware installed on your computer.

  1. Go To: System Preferences
  2. Select: Printers & Scanners
  3. Right-Click: on this pinter
  4. Select: Reset printing system...
  5. Click: Reset button


Moreover, you need to use an AirPrint Compatible Printer:
